ASSESSMENT OF UNIVERSITY ACTIVITIES IN THE CONTEXT OF COMPLIANCE WITH THE GOALS OF SUSTAINABLE DEVELOPMENT

Mykola Dmytrychenko Oleksandr Gryshchuk Vitalii Kharuta Anna Kharchenko

Abstract

The article is devoted to the analysis of the university's activities in the context of compliance with the UN sustainable development goals. In accordance with the tasks of the Transformational Learning Network for Resilience - Enabling Ukrainian higher education to ensure a sustainable and robust reconstruction of (post-war) Ukraine (TransLearnN) project, in which the National Transorthian University participates from 2024, the university's activities in the direction of compliance with the goals of sustainable development. In particular, it was determined which areas of activity of NTU are declared in the main regulatory documents of the university, which correspond to the goals of sustainable development. A PEST and SWOT analysis of the university's activities was also carried out, the main measures and promising steps for the sustainable development of NTU in the near future were determined. The participation of the National Transport University in the Transformational Learning Network for Resilience - Enabling Ukrainian higher education to ensure a sustainable and robust reconstruction of (post-war) Ukraine (TransLearnN) project contributed to a comprehensive analysis of the university's activities in the context of the UN sustainable development goals
